Solar General Labor Job Description Assist with loading, unloading, and staging of materials and tools at job sites. Aid in the installation of racking systems, solar panels, and electrical components. Operate hand and power tools safely and effectively, while maintaining clean and organized work areas. Responsibilities Follow safety protocols and OSHA standards at all times. Work at heights on commercial rooftops using fall protection equipment. Support electricians and solar technicians as needed. Perform general site cleanup and post-installation tasks. Essential Skills Proficiency in using construction, hand tools, and power tools. Experience in solar installation and racking. Knowledge of mechanical and concrete work. Additional Skills & Qualifications High school diploma or equivalent preferred. 1+ year of construction or roofing experience preferred, solar experience is a plus. Comfortable working outdoors in varying weather conditions. Ability to lift 50+ lbs and work on ladders and rooftops. Strong work ethic, punctuality, and attention to detail. Must be a team player with a positive attitude. Valid driver's license and reliable transportation. Why Work Here Enjoy full benefits and the opportunity to learn in one of the fastest growing industries. Work Environment Work outdoors in the elements, Monday through Friday, from 7 am to 4 pm. Paying $19/hr. Job Type & Location This is a Contract position based out of Tampa, Florida. Pay and Benefits The pay range for this position is $19.00 - $19.00/hr.
